Job summary
University Hospitals Sussex NHS Foundation Trust has an exciting opportunity to recruit a Band 7 Clinical Team Lead Physiotherapist to assume clinical and operational leadership of the Respiratory Physiotherapy Team at St Richards Hospital, Chichester to cover 12 months secondment leave. This role would suit a practitioner with highly developed leadership and people skills who are able to balance the day-to-day operational running and governance of a past paced, multi-faceted team with a clear vision for the future development of the service and staff. Candidates should be skilled in the assessment and treatment of complex, acutely unwell patients as well as the long-term management of those with ongoing respiratory conditions. We are a research active therapies department with strong links to the Trust Research and Innovation Committee and local HEI's. We are continuing to develop local clinical research activity and will support staff to develop clinical academic careers. Main duties of the job
- To be responsible for the operational management of the Respiratory inpatient team including; Medical and surgical wards, ITU and the ITU MDT follow up clinic, cardiac ward and support the paediatric ward.
- To be responsible for the training and development of the staff working in the respiratory physiotherapy team and on-call service
- To lead in the advanced assessment, clinical diagnosis and treatment of patients who may have complex respiratory needs
- To provide an effective high quality service to all patients and assist with the supervision and teaching of physiotherapists/students/technicians/assistants in that speciality
- To provide skilled team leadership and service development
- To implement policy and policy changes in own clinical area and to assist with the setting and monitoring of standards of practice.
- To undertake evidence based projects in conjunction with the Clinical Specialist Physiotherapist, including recommendations for change in practice and to lead in appropriate departmental research in this clinical area.
- To problem solve clinical and non-clinical complex situations
